Raymond S. Cook III Obituary

We are sad to announce that on January 8, 2026, at the age of 62, Raymond S. Cook III (Wilmington, Delaware) passed away. Family and friends are welcome to le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

He was loved and cherished by many people including: his wife Debbie Cook (Kempski); his parents, Raymond Smith Cook IV and Shirley Cook; his sisters, Linda Benzon (Gary), Margie Yandziak (John), Pam Arzinger (Ray) and Wendy Leeper (Dwight); his children, Raymond Cook IV (Carla) and Jessica Cook (Alex); his grandchildren, AJ, Maren and Sadie; and his daughter Christin Ray.

Visitation will be held on Tuesday, January 20th 2026 from 10:30 AM to 11:30 AM at the St. John the Beloved Roman Catholic Church (907 Milltown Rd, Wilmington, DE 19808). A Mass of Christian burial will be held on Tuesday, January 20th 2026 at 11:30 AM at the same location.

In lieu of flowers, the family asks that donations be made in Ray's memory to St. John the Beloved Parish.
